Transaction 6f9578028d22bba13e363586f60ab0a17254a0f08694fe8c9482977b3218d13e
1 Input
1 Output
-
6f9578028d22bba13e363586f60ab0a17254a0f08694fe8c9482977b3218d13e:0
- value
- 254411
- script pubkey
- OP_0 OP_PUSHBYTES_20 8c93152aa87371d9501a05655349b6b3a325079f
- address
- bc1q3jf3224gwdcaj5q6q4j4xjdkkw3j2pul9eyqh5